OBJECTIVE
The Route Service Representative (RSR) is responsible for conducting laundry deliveries and pickups from customer locations. The RSR handles processing paperwork to ensure correct delivery and receipting, and is expected to conduct the delivery vehicle in a safe and efficient manner.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
Verifies that all systems are in order before deliveries, including performing and documenting pre-trip and post trip inspections of delivery vehicle and checking paperwork to make sure everything is in order Drive a van/truck along an established route and service and sell within an existing customer base Work indoor/outdoor position while delivering and picking up uniforms, shop towels, facility service products and other rental items Ensure all items specified in the delivery receipt are included in the delivery, and obtain a confirmation signature from a facility representative Help grow our existing customer base by upselling and cross-selling additional products and services, negotiating service agreement renewals and controlling inventory all while working professionally, safely and in compliance with driving and vehicle regulations Responsible for unloading and loading van/truck for next day Delivers cleaned uniforms and industrial items to the customer as well as picking up soiled products and loading onto van/truck Reports any customer feedback or vehicle problems to the supervisor
